作 者:刘立强[1] 程睿[1] 李源源[1] Liu Liqiang;Cheng Rui;Li Yuanyuan(Heilongjiang Academy of Agricultural Machinery Engineering,Harbin 150081,China)
机构地区:[1]黑龙江省农业机械工程科学研究院,哈尔滨150081
出 处:《农机化研究》2022年第7期51-55,共5页Journal of Agricultural Mechanization Research
基 金:国家“十三五”重点研发计划项目(2016YFD0701703-03)。
摘 要:针对苜蓿收获机械收获过程中人工操作复杂、关键部件监控困难等问题,设计了一种苜蓿收获机械智能监控装置。装置融合了CAN总线通讯、无线网络通讯、视频监视、北斗卫星导航定位、信号处理和嵌入式技术等现代信息技术,实现了对苜蓿收获机械的工况信息数据有效传输和监控。通过整机搭载试验,验证了控制策略的有效性及CAN通讯协议的可靠性,装置工作性能良好,实用性强,是苜蓿收获机械作业智能监控的有效解决方案。Aiming at the problems of complicated manual operation and difficulty in monitoring key components during the harvesting process of alfalfa harvesting machinery,an intelligent monitoring device for alfalfa harvesting machinery was designed.The device integrates modern information technology such as CAN bus communication,wireless network communication,video surveillance,Beidou navigation and positioning,signal processing,embedded technology,etc.,to realize the effective transmission and monitoring of working condition information and data of alfalfa harvesting machinery.By carrying test,the effectiveness of the control strategy and the reliability of the CAN communication protocol are verified.The device has good working performance and strong practicability.It is an effective solution for intelligent monitoring of alfalfa harvesting machinery.
